Wheel Suggestions/Ideas/Advice?
Hey all, as the title says, I'm searching for any suggestions on wheels for my XJ. With all the manufacturers, websites, off-road shops, and other outlets, I'm sure there are literally hundreds of options available, but I've yet to come across anything that really strikes my fancy, so I turn to the community for help.
The only wheel that appeals to me so far is the Cragar Soft 8, as common a wheel as that may be around here. Its a simple, clean looking, and not going to break the bank, but I am not against going a different route.
I'm open to most anything. Steel, Aluminum, painted or not. The only thing I'd like to avoid is anything with the D Windows on them, just not a fan of that style.
Currently running the stock 5-Star XJ wheel with a 30x9.50R15 tire. The plan is to go to a 31x10.50R15, on a 15x8 wheel. I would also like to go to a lesser backspacing, something in the 4.5 neighborhood to widen the stance a bit.
And just for kicks, anyone who is running or has run a 31x10.50R15 tire with the Auto trans, 3.55 gears, would love to hear your opinions on that setup as a DD, both city and highway driving, and what I should expect.

In my opinion the 31 is the perfect tire size for a XJ, I don't think a 4.5 backspace wheel would be all that wide 3.75 would be more like it.

I just ordered new rims. Im running 31s with 3.55 gears no lack of power, and mpg didn't suffer rlly. I went with 3.5 backspacing for a wide stance since im running flat flares I wanted them to sit wider. Id say go with a 4" bs if u want it a bit wider then stock
